What is Tahaak?
Tahaak is a sales call workspace for preparation, live execution, post-call analytics, and prospect memory. It turns company context, lead data, and team playbooks into a structured call plan, then keeps notes, transcripts, analytics, and memory tied to the same lead.
Who is Tahaak built for?
Tahaak is built for sales teams that run outbound, discovery, qualification, and follow-up calls. It is most useful for SDRs, BDRs, account executives, and sales managers who want repeatable call quality without forcing reps to work from static documents.
What is a call plan?
A call plan is a lead-specific workspace for a sales conversation. It includes positioning, discovery questions, likely objections, next steps, and contextual notes generated from your playbook and the prospect's available information.
Workflow
What happens before, during, and after a call.
How does call preparation work?
You define your company profile, ICP, pain points, objections, and reusable playbooks. For each scenario and lead, Tahaak combines that context into a personalized plan that is ready before the call starts.
What happens during the call?
The call plan stays open as a live workspace. Reps can navigate sections, take notes, keep the conversation structured, and use realtime guidance when it is enabled for the workspace.
What happens after the call?
Tahaak can process the transcript, summarize the conversation, extract next steps, analyze call quality, and update prospect memory so future calls start with better context.
Analytics & Memory
How the post-call layer works.
What counts as analytics usage?
Analytics usage is based on analyzed call minutes. It covers transcript processing, post-call analysis, call history, and memory updates where applicable.
How does prospect memory work?
Prospect memory stores useful context learned from calls, such as goals, objections, pain points, personalization signals, and next-best questions. The goal is to make the next call more prepared than the previous one.
How is Tahaak different from Gong or Chorus?
Gong and Chorus are primarily conversation intelligence platforms for recording and reviewing calls. Tahaak is focused on the rep workflow around the call: preparation before the conversation, structured execution during it, and memory-driven follow-up afterward.
Pricing
How the 30-day paid pilot is scoped.
What does the paid pilot cost?
The 30-day paid pilot starts from €1,500. It lets your team evaluate Tahaak in the calls it already runs before deciding whether to expand it.
What is included in the pilot?
We map one team playbook into Tahaak, prepare the relevant HubSpot contacts, support reps with live call guidance, and give managers a clear coaching view. The precise scope and success criteria are agreed together before the pilot starts.
How do we decide whether the pilot worked?
Before launch, we agree practical signals such as whether reps arrive better prepared, whether the playbook is used consistently, and whether managers can coach without spending hours reviewing calls.
Do we need to change our calling workflow?
Not necessarily. We first look at how your team handles calls today, then scope the right setup around your existing sales process and the workflow you want Tahaak to support.
